导读:
在实际应用中,我们经常需要将本地端口映射到远程MySQL服务器上,以便于进行开发、测试和管理等工作。本文将为大家介绍如何使用MySQL命令行进行端口映射操作。
一、登录MySQL服务器
首先,我们需要通过MySQL命令行登录到远程MySQL服务器。在命令行中输入以下命令:
mysql -h [服务器IP地址] -u [用户名] -p
其中,[服务器IP地址]为远程MySQL服务器的IP地址,[用户名]为登录用户名。执行完该命令后,系统会提示您输入密码,输入正确的密码即可登录到MySQL服务器。
二、创建端口映射
接下来,我们需要创建本地端口与远程MySQL服务器端口之间的映射关系。在MySQL命令行中输入以下命令:
ssh -L [本地端口]:localhost:[远程MySQL服务器端口] [用户名]@[服务器IP地址]
其中,[本地端口]为您要映射的本地端口号,[远程MySQL服务器端口]为远程MySQL服务器的端口号,[用户名]为SSH登录用户名,[服务器IP地址]为远程MySQL服务器的IP地址。执行完该命令后,系统会提示您输入密码,输入正确的密码即可创建端口映射。
三、测试端口映射
最后,我们可以通过本地MySQL客户端连接到本地端口,并测试是否能够正常连接到远程MySQL服务器。在命令行中输入以下命令:
mysql -h localhost -P [本地端口] -u [用户名] -p
其中,[本地端口]为您刚才创建的本地端口号,[用户名]为登录用户名。执行完该命令后,系统会提示您输入密码,输入正确的密码即可连接到远程MySQL服务器。
总结:
通过以上步骤,我们可以成功地进行MySQL端口映射操作,实现本地与远程MySQL服务器之间的数据传输和管理。同时,需要注意安全性问题,避免将敏感信息暴露于公共网络中。